Jonathan Panzo on 10:37 - Aug 11 with 1811 viewsHerbivore

Jonathan Panzo on 10:21 - Aug 11 by Naylorsrightboot

I think sometimes us as supporters look for excuses as to why we aren't signing these players. I'm not saying this isn't the case occasionally, but l do wonder if selling the project is proving a lot harder now we are in the championship?


The issue is more that we have competition for the types of players we're after now. Nobody else in League 1 was going to pay £750k for Cameron Burgess, but the likes of Auston Trusty ended up having Prem interest, and McNally ultimately had other established Championship sides in for him as well. It's not really about selling the project, these players can see we're on an upward trajectory, but when they have multiple options that alone isn't necessarily going to be the deciding factor for them.
